When hearing-impaired children cannot hear sounds above 4000 Hz well, each time they learn a new word, they need to listen three times as often as normal children (Pittman, 2008), which is why we emphasize the importance of high-frequency hearing One of the reasons for sex.However, the reality is often cruel. Due to technical limitations, many children cannot fully compensate for high-frequency hearing with hearing aids. Therefore, compared with traditional amplification, the range can be expanded. The concept of frequency shifting is to move high-frequency information to the low-frequency area. Although the technology and concept have been controversial, they are often used in daily adjustment and fitting. The technology can be divided into the following three types.
Noise suppression
A large number of studies have confirmed that in many noise suppression techniques, directional microphones are one of the most effective methods, but for infants or young children, audiologists have different opinions on the use of directional microphones.
Adaptive directionality (adaptive directional microphone)
◆Automatically in the omnidirectional microphone mode when it is quiet, and automatically switch to a directional microphone in a noisy environment.
◆Some hearing aids may be more advanced. When the processor determines that the background sound is voice, it can still maintain the omnidirectional microphone mode, which allows users to hear more information in meetings and arenas.However, audiologists have different opinions on whether this technology is suitable for children and infants. Some audiologists believe that unless children have the ability to keep facing the direction of the main source of information, it is not recommended to turn on this function, because it will disrupt the main information. Binaural efficiency + noise processing
Some advanced hearing aids have binaural microphone linkage function to achieve the “super directional” effect as the manufacturer says. As shown in the figure below, when the bilateral hearing aids have binaural processing functions, their directionality and The noise reduction processing capability is greatly enhanced than single-sided.
Digital FM system
This is a technology similar to Bluetooth technology. It has been in the market for some time. According to feedback from most users, this FM system is more effective than traditional FM systems, is more convenient to use, and suffers less interference from other signals.
waterproof
Some hearing aid products advertise that they can be worn for swimming, but according to user feedback, they are not all waterproof. Unlike fully waterproof cochlear implants that can be worn for swimming, most hearing aids are only waterproof for life, and use nanotechnology to reduce sweat. And earwax damage, some hearing aids can also be water-repellent or short-term immersion.
